问题描述

安装CUDA后,配置完环境变量,始终nvcc -V找不到命令,如下图

解决方法

(一)检查是否正确安装

首先查看一下是否确实成功安装好了CUDA,在C盘中找到CUDA文件夹,并且打开v10.0文件夹,找到
对应的位置,即C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0\extras\demo_suite,然后以管理员身份打开cmd,通过cd命令转换到相应的文件位置

输入上图圈中的命令进行测试,若会显示result=pass,则说明安装无误,那么应该是在安装之后没有设置好系统环境变量,重新设置变量之后再进行测试。

另:

可在文档里查看当前的CUDA版本

如下,

(二)配置环境变量

在Path里,有两个NVIDIA相关的目录,这个是自动添加的

我们需要手动添加三个目录,

# 注意当前的CUDA版本,我的是v10.0
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0\lib\x64
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0\include
C:\Program Files\NVIDIA GPU Computing Toolkit\CUDA\v10.0\extras\CUPTI\libx64


到这里就添加完了
但是!!!
这时候去nvcc -V仍然无法识别命令

重要:进行如下操作

打开“cmd”,输入

set PATH=c:

然后输入

echo %PATH%

关闭“cmd”
之后再次开启命令提示符,输入

echo %PATH%

就会发现新添加的环境变量已经生效了。
我们输入

nvcc -V

发现可以正常查看到cuda的信息了

解决nvcc显示不是内部或外部命令的问题相关推荐

  1. windows下cmd中输入nvidia-smi显示不是内部或外部命令解决方法!

    windows下cmd中输入nvidia-smi显示不是内部或外部命令解决方法! 我的cuda.cudnn等都是可以正常使用的,只是查看不了显存,在查看了很多博客后下面这个方法亲测有效: 在环境变量的 ...

  2. 解决:”ssh-keygen 不是内部或外部命令“ 的问题

    解决:"ssh-keygen 不是内部或外部命令" 的问题 参考文章: (1)解决:"ssh-keygen 不是内部或外部命令" 的问题 (2)https:// ...

  3. 解决‘C:\Program‘ 不是内部或外部命令,也不是可运行的程序或批处理文件

    解决'C:\Program' 不是内部或外部命令,也不是可运行的程序或批处理文件   发生 'C:\Program' 不是内部或外部命令,也不是可运行的程序或批处理文件 的原因,是因为在使用绝对路径运 ...

  4. cmd窗口pip显示不是内部或外部命令,也不是可运行的程序或批处理文件

    cmd窗口pip显示不是内部或外部命令,也不是可运行的程序或批处理文件 概述 按照步骤: 1.查看python安装目录\Scripts,有没pip.exe 2.如果没有,官网下载tar包并解压,在解压 ...

  5. php为什么没有npm,在phpstorm的terminal中输入npm显示不是内部或外部命令

    近日来由于要模仿一些网上视频教程,需要用到在phpstorm中使用node.js,然而在phpstorm中打开的 terminal中输入"npm install ..."总是显示& ...

  6. 解决“javac”提示不是内部或外部命令的问题

    学习java必不可少的就是先要有一个java的开发环境. 当然现在软件很多的,像eclipse,myeclipse等等. 不过,最基本的就是javac.exe 了.就是在命令提示符中(cmd)使用 j ...

  7. 解决办法‘npm‘ 不是内部或外部命令,也不是可运行的程序或批处理文件。

    今天使用了nvm这个node的保姆级版本管理工具,的确很香. 首先打开官网nvm.uihtm.com/ 下载安装过程很顺利,但是验证node及npm是否安装成功时,出现下面错误提示. C:\Users ...

  8. 【解决nvidia-smi】不是内部或外部命令,也不是可运行的程序 或批处理文件

    文章目录 问题描述 一.报错原因 二.解决方案 1.直接将nvidia-smi.exe拖到cmd (Win+R-->cmd-->回车打开) 2.添加环境变量 问题描述 想要查看GPU当前的 ...

  9. 【成功解决】‘nvidia‘ 不是内部或外部命令,也不是可运行的程序 或批处理文件

    问题 今天装了一下11.5版本的NVIDIA CUDA,安完后,测试的时候却出现报错 'nvidia' 不是内部或外部命令,也不是可运行的程序 或批处理文件. 到网上搜了很多篇,说是要把找到路径C:\ ...

最新文章

  1. 学习汇编语言 -王爽,自已完成的一道课程设计题 (5)
  2. 汇编:SF符号标志位
  3. 200 ssl服务器证书无效_ssl证书无效怎么办?
  4. MaxCompute Spark 资源使用优化详解
  5. c 和java通讯大小端问题处理_记录一个如何解决java与C++socket通信的大小端问题...
  6. Moodle: Remove customise this page button from profile?
  7. sql server 碎片整理——DBCC SHOWCONTIG
  8. 盘点国内高投资低票房的电影巨制
  9. 【服务器】在 iPad 上运行 VSCode(宝塔+code server)
  10. tcp长连接java_聊聊 TCP 长连接和心跳那些事
  11. 机器学习基石01_课程说明
  12. 苹果手机连wifi很慢-解决方案
  13. 实验11:20220319 1+X 中级实操考试(id:3097)
  14. 快手上的音乐计算机,快手本地音乐显示只能从电脑导入怎么办
  15. php 将汉字转换成拼音,利用PHP怎么将汉字转换为拼音
  16. Spring Boot统一日志框架
  17. 手机APP远程控制树莓派
  18. springboot集成邮箱配置ssl或tls协议
  19. Boost:标记的简单双图bimap的测试程序
  20. 《博客园精华集---CLR/C#分册》

热门文章

  1. android手机采集,Android手机直播之采集技术分析
  2. 海思开发板设置开机自启动方法
  3. Moderate Modular Mode
  4. php面向对象开源_回到学校:5个面向学生和老师的开源程序
  5. synaptics触摸板新驱动强势更新[附下载]!
  6. 关于家用路由器下挂多个设备包括下挂路由器的操作
  7. linux查找服务器大文件,Linux查找大文件命令
  8. 剑指 Offer 52—— 两个链表的第一个公共节点
  9. 基于Python的决策树分类器与剪枝
  10. 前端之vue3使用动画库animate.css(含动画、过渡)